Ball Manipulation & Control (30 mins)

Learning Objectives

Mastery of the ball is the very heart of the game. The skill to make the ball do what we want it to do, to be able to place it exactly where you want it to go, to be comfortable with it in our possession, these are the foundations of the game and the basic building blocks for future successful players.

Players work in 2 groups, dribbling the ball towards the end line, making as many touches as possible on the ball.

- To improve mastery of feints.

- Timing of feints

- Body shape/desguise.

- Over ball for balance, low/quick step to side.

- Part of foot used - inside/outside/sole. 

- Perform turns, such as Inside & outside, drag back, Cruyff, Maradona`s, etc...

Rondo 4v2 (20 mins)

Learning Objectives

To develop passing, possession and creating space.

Description

In a square of 5 yards we play 4v2.

The four players outside the square have a maximun of 2 touches and must maintain possession playing only from outside of the square.

The two defenders inside the square have to intercept the ball. The player who looses possession ball will change roles to become a defender

Coaching Points

1- Create space to find the right position and angle to receive the ball.

2- Improve the speed of play by limiting to 1 touch when possible.

3- It is very important to coach the correct body shape for receiving passes.

4- The 2 defending players must communicate and work together, one closing down the player in possession and the other covering the angle for the pass.

Passing Drill (30 mins)

Passing Drill

To Develop good habit by:

1- Receiving the ball on angles

2- Receiving the ball on the half turn

3- Receiving the ball with the back foot

4- Good timing for give and go/wall pass

Coaching points

1- All players must go and meet the ball when receiving a pass

2- It is important that players receive the ball at an angle and with back foot (the foot furthest away from ball), this would put players automatically on the half turn so they can see all players involved.

3- Create space by checking (move away from the ball then return to meet it).

4- For give and go/wall pass, players should create space by stepping back and then move to meet the ball just as it`s played back to them.

The benefit from this will improve a player efficiency, mobility and awareness with or without the ball.

Pressure, Cover & Balance (40 mins)

Practice Organisation

Area 40x30 yards set out in equal thirds with goals at each end.

14 players (+2 GKs), with defenders out numbered 3v4 in each end third.

Practice starts with Neutral players in middle third, serve ball into Attackers & support play from behind, without entering end third.

Objective of practice, Defenders play to pvevent Attackers from scoring, gain possession and in to Neutral player to score one point.

Rotate roles of players.

Details

Distance between 3 defenders when being attacked by opponents.

Communication, changing roles and working with GK as sweeper.

Deflecting attacks away from central goal scoring areas.

Balanced, controlled 1v1 defending skills.

Defenders identifying opportunity to pass or run with ball on gaining possession.

Key Coaching Points

- Blocking shots.

- Pressing man on ball and employing delaying tactics to avert attack.

- Marking and covering

- Winning ball and quickly playing forward to Neutral player.

SSG (30 mins)

Set up:

- 40 by 30 yards

- 2 GK, 4v4

Objectives:

* Angle and distance from attackers (Marking)

* Distance from defensive partner (Covering)

* Push attacks into wide areas

* Communication

* Delay the play or Deny Space

* Block shots

Challenges:

- Try to push attacks into wide areas

- Try to get into a position / recognise when, to intercept the ball
